Rmma, Austin, TX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ent a home in Rmma?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Rmma 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,973 | $1,149 | $3,000 |
| Rmma 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,396 | $1,995 | $4,700 |
| Rmma 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,096 | $2,700 | $3,490 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Rmma
What type of rentals are currently available in Rmma?
There are currently 80 Apartments for Rent in Rmma, TX with pricing that ranges from $658 to $6,465. There are also 52 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Rmma ranging from $1,000 to $4,700.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Rmma?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Rmma ranges from $1,000 to $4,700 with an average monthly rent of $2,478.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Rmma?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Rmma range from $964 to $5,231,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,995 to $4,700.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$2,700 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,069.
